SA71 4BB is an accessible, working-class neighbourhood on First Lane, 0.1km from Kingsbridge in Pembroke. Administratively it sits within Pembroke: St Michael ward and the Carmarthen West and South Pembrokeshire constituency.
For families considering a move, SA71 4BB represents a quiet rural community with low density and high home ownership. During the day, mainly white older workforce, self-employed in agriculture, forestry and fishing, with some construction. An established, mature community with an average age of 56 — quiet, long-term residents, low turnover. 86% of properties are owner-occupied — a strong indicator of neighbourhood stability and long-term community investment.
Safety: Crime rates are low here at 16 incidents per 1,000 residents — well below average and reassuring for families. Property: Average house prices are around £260k. The Index of Multiple Deprivation places this area in the most deprived 20% nationally — this often means more affordable prices and active local authority investment, but also fewer amenities and higher benefit dependency.
Census 2021 statistics for SA71 4BB are sourced from Output Area W00003265 (shared with 8 postcodes in this micro-neighbourhood). Property prices come from HM Land Registry.
